Cambridge-basedclimatestartupLevidianis expanding its operations to the EU.

Luxembourg-based construction companyStugaluxwill use LOOP to process biomethane gas produced from food and agricultural waste.

The resulting hydrogen will power an electricity-generating turbine, while graphene will be integrated into Stugaluxs building products.

By 2025, it hopes to have installed two LOOP100 systems, to scale up decarbonisation.

Levidian deployed its veryfirst LOOP devicein late 2022.
